
Project Overview
A perishable goods distributor needed reliable temperature-controlled transportation for their expanding product line, but frequent temperature fluctuations during transit were causing spoilage and compliance risks.

The Challenge
The client's existing cold chain process lacked real-time monitoring, meaning temperature breaches often went unnoticed until goods reached their destination. This resulted in product loss, compliance issues, and dissatisfied downstream customers.
Our Solution
We implemented a fully monitored cold chain network using temperature-controlled vehicles equipped with real-time IoT sensors. Automated alerts were set up to flag any deviation from required temperature ranges instantly.
The Process
Our team assessed the client's product-specific temperature requirements across different stages of transport. We then integrated sensor-equipped fleets, established monitoring dashboards, and created contingency protocols for rapid response to any temperature deviation.
The Results
The client achieved consistent temperature control throughout the supply chain, virtually eliminating spoilage-related losses. Real-time monitoring also gave them documented compliance records for every shipment.
Key Outcomes
Product spoilage dropped by over 40%, compliance documentation became fully automated, and delivery reliability for temperature-sensitive goods improved significantly.
Client Feedback
The client highlighted the peace of mind that came with real-time visibility, noting that automated alerts allowed their team to act before issues escalated into losses.
Conclusion
This case study shows how integrating real-time monitoring into cold chain logistics can protect product quality, ensure regulatory compliance, and build long-term trust with customers who depend on temperature-sensitive deliveries.
